The best cool box for camping will depend on your specific needs and preferences. Some factors to consider when choosing a cool box include:
Insulation: Look for a cool box with high-quality insulation that will keep your food and drinks cold for a long period of time.
Size and Capacity: Consider how much food and drinks you will need to store and choose a cool box that is the right size for you. It's also a good idea to look for a cool box with a large capacity, as you can always use the extra space to store additional items.
Durability: Look for a cool box that is made of high-quality materials and is built to last. Look for features such as reinforced corners, sturdy hinges, and a robust lid seal.
Portability: Consider how easy it is to transport the cool box and look for features such as wheels, a telescoping handle, or backpack straps.
Power source: Electric cool boxes that plug into your car's cigarette lighter or have a rechargeable battery can be very convenient, but keep in mind that they will require a power source.
It's important to research the different options and models available, and choose one that fits your needs and preferences. Also, make sure to compare the features, performance, and price of the different options to find the best cool box for your camping trips.
An electric cool box is a portable refrigeration unit that can be powered by electricity from a car or boat cigarette lighter or mains power. They are a good choice for people who need to keep food and drinks cold while on the go, such as on camping trips, picnics, or long car journeys. They are also useful for people who don't have access to a refrigerator in a particular location, such as at a beach house or vacation home. Electric cool boxes are also more environmentally friendly than traditional coolers that use ice, as they don't require the constant replenishment of ice and don't add to landfills.
The size of the cool box you need for your camping trip will depend on a few factors, such as the number of people you are camping with, the duration of your trip, and the types of food and drinks you plan to bring.
A small cool box that can hold a few cans or bottles of drinks and some ice packs may be sufficient for a short camping trip with a small group. However, if you are camping with a larger group for an extended period of time, you may need a larger cool box that can hold more food and drinks, such as a camping fridge.
You may also want to consider the insulation of the cool box, as this can affect how well it keeps your food and drinks cold. A well insulated cool box will keep your items colder for longer periods of time.
It's recommended that you measure out the space you have available in your car or camping gear, and find a cool box that will fit that space and meet your needs.

This year, we celebrate our 50th birthday, offering 52 tents and 15 tarps, extensions and windscreen across nine ranges. New tents include the Pioneer 4EX in the Route range. Ideal as a starter tent for groups, it offers a four-person option of the popular extended porch tunnel design used in the successful 2EX and 3EX. And the new nature inspired Ocean Blue aligns the range with other Robens’ products.
The Trail range also gets a larger tent in the form of the Challenger 3EX. The range addresses diverse accommodation needs of adventurers taking part in general outdoor pursuits, and the Challenger 3EX answers the demand for a three-person version of the popular two-person tent.
A new Nordic Lynx 2 joins larger models in the Track range to meet challenges experienced when extreme winter camping. It focuses on ease of use, stability and ventilation, including extra-long pegging loops and snow skirts to add security and a new vent layout mirrored by that in the inner tent. The addition of a Track Tarp that converts to a simple wedge-shaped bivvy tent adds an option for more adventurous lightweight camps.
Adventure tents receive the family-size Eagle Rock 5XP tunnel (also available as a technical cotton version in the TC Adventure range) and the Cobra Stone 5. The latter is a highly versatile free-standing dome perfect for use as an awning alongside a car, or to act as a screen house once all doors are toggled back.
The Klondike Grande PRS, Twin Summit Shelter PRS and Tipi Extension PRS bring new group tent and shelter options to the Navigator range. The quality polyester fabric brings down packed size and weight for easy maintenance, transportation and storage. This allows a wider range of use, enhanced by an assortment of optional accessories that includes inner tents, floor coverings, footprints and tent stoves.
New group tents also join the popular Outback range. Perfect for the wilderness enthusiast or those making a lifestyle statement, we continue to build on its appeal with the new Klondike Twin that offers families and groups vis-à-vis accommodation built around an evolved Klondike tipi. And the new Yurt is guaranteed to catch the eye while housing larger groups or acting as a social base camp hub. Technical cotton and easily assembled steel pole ensure stability, allowing the use of a Robens wood burning stove for when temperatures drop.
